Eva Mendes is seen here in a Christian Dior dress from the Spring/Summer 2008 collection. The actress wore this sumptuous, luxurious asymmetric dress with burn-out OR devore fabric and embellishment to Cartier’s Third Annual Loveday Celebration and Cartier Love Charity Bracelet launch, in Los Angeles, June 18. Recently, I wrote a post on devoré fabric or burn-out technique for adding texture to clothing.

Eva Mendes in a dress from the Dior Spring 2008 RTW Runway

John Galliano used this technique in his design for Dior and added to the sense of luxury with embellishment radiating on folds of fabric from a gathered “bud” of fabric building upon the floral design in the fabric. This also multiplies the dimensions of texture and adds another level of asymmetry. Hollyscoop forecasts floor length dresses as the next summer trend.

thumb 83420065   nicole richie out Fashion Trends Snapshots

 

FashionInc reports on drawstring dresses by Matthew Williamson.

thumb 00250m Fashion Trends Snapshots

Style.com  notes the prevalence of  moiré , an old-fashioned watermarked fabric made by pressing engraved rollers on the cloth is in the collections of many emerging designers.

Maggie Gyllenhaal, in these poses, has a look that evokes a bit of Elizabeth Nesbit’s look, a ‘Gibson girl’ from the turn of the 20th century. Albeit Maggie Gyllenhaal has a more innocent quality.
